Reverse description Dynamic commemorative composition depicting the 80th anniversary of the D-Day Normandy landings of 6 June 1944. A central high-relief figure of an Allied infantryman, wearing a steel helmet and battle dress and carrying a submachine gun, strides forward in mid-advance. In the background, rendered in lower relief, landing craft cross choppy waters toward a fortified coastline, while formations of military aircraft fill the sky above. Silhouettes of advancing soldiers appear in the lower field. The inscription 'D-DAY' is boldly lettered to the left, flanked by the dates '1944' above and '2024' to the right, with the numeral '80' beneath, denoting the anniversary.
Reverse script Latin
Reverse lettering 1944 D-DAY 2024 80
